Description and Introduction
3-Pin Microprocessor Power Supply Supervisors The CAT809LTBI-T10 is a microprocessor reset circuit manufactured by CATALYST SEMICONDUCTOR. It is designed to monitor the power supply voltage in microprocessor-based systems and provide a reset signal when the voltage falls below a specified threshold.  
Key specifications:   This device is commonly used in applications requiring reliable power-on reset functionality, such as embedded systems, automotive electronics, and industrial controls.   (Note: Ensure to verify datasheet details for exact application-specific parameters.) |
